Heimplanet Mavericks Tent Inflates for Extreme Weather Camping

Can your tent handle 100+ mph winds?  Can your tent be pitched in a matter of seconds?  The new Heimplanet Mavericks Inflatable Expedition Tent can, and it looks great doing it.  The Heimplanet Mavericks tent is designed for demanding expedition environments around the world, able to pitch quickly and withstand inclement weather.  It uses double-layer air struts that are arranged in diamond crystal formations to maximize strength and efficiency.  Inside, a chamber system provides weather and shock safety by separating the living space from the exterior structure and skin of the tent.  In total, it is possibly the most advanced tent design ever created, one built for the most demanding weather environments.
